本着互联网的分享精神,在本篇文章我将会把我对JavaScript es6 class类的理解分享给大家。JavaScript 类主要是 JavaScript 现有的基于原型的继承的语法糖。 类语法不是向JavaScript引入一个新的面向对象的继承模型。JavaScript类提供了一个更简单和更清晰的语法来创建对象并处理继承。使用es写一个类(构造函数)在es5中大
1.内置属性与自定义属性在JavaScript中,元素的属性是可读取的,并且可以分为自定义属性与内置属性。内置属性是元素自带的一些属性,包括 id、class等,自定义属性是我们自己给元素定义的属性,为了方便在页面中保存与读取数据,两种属性在读取方法上有所区别。2.操作属性属性的读取:①element.属性;②element.getAttribute('属性');属性的设置:①element.属性
转载
2023-06-06 15:48:12
982阅读
用JavaScript修改CSS属性 只有写原生的javascript了。 1.用JS修改标签的 class 属性值: class 属性是在标签上引用样式表的方法之一,它的值是一个样式表的选择符,如果改变了 class 属性的值,标签所引用的样式表也就更换了,所以这属于第一种修改方法。 更改一个标签的 class 属性的代码是: document.getElementById( id ).clas
转载
2023-07-12 10:22:23
2245阅读
类 class类定义语法定义属性静态属性静态方法访问器继承 类为了和其他语言形态一致,ES6提供了class 关键词作为原型链继承的语法糖来模拟其他主流语言中的类的继承形态,简化了原型的定义的过程。class只是JS提供的一个语法糖,优化并且简化了原型继承
class 语法定义的成员间无需使用逗号类的本质是函数类的属性可以定义在构造函数中也可以直接定义在class中定义在类中的属性无需使用thi
转载
2023-10-14 00:54:12
1060阅读
## JavaScript中的Class声明属性
在JavaScript中,我们可以使用class关键字来声明一个类。在类中,我们可以定义属性和方法来描述一个对象的特征和行为。在本文中,我们将重点介绍如何在JavaScript中声明类的属性。
### 声明属性
在JavaScript类中声明属性非常简单,我们只需要在constructor中使用this关键字来定义属性即可。下面我们通过一个简
原创
2024-05-08 06:35:41
72阅读
# 如何实现JavaScript class属性赋值
## 1. 整体流程
首先,我们需要创建一个JavaScript类,并在该类中定义属性和方法。然后,我们实例化该类并对属性进行赋值操作。最后,我们可以通过调用方法来验证属性是否被成功赋值。
以下是整体流程的步骤:
```mermaid
erDiagram
class类 {
string 属性1
s
原创
2024-06-18 04:16:09
459阅读
在前端开发中,修改一个元素的`class`属性是一个常见的操作。通过 JavaScript,我们可以方便地添加、删除或切换元素的类。这篇博文将详细记录如何使用 JavaScript 修改 `class` 属性的过程,包括环境配置、编译过程、参数调优、定制开发、调试技巧和安全加固等方面。
### 环境配置
要确保你能够运行 JavaScript 代码,首先需要配置开发环境。以下是环境配置的步骤:
目前,网页上多数格式都是利用CSS定义,很少使用HTML属性,所以用程序更改CSS属性可以获得更丰富的效果。利用JavaScript可以修改HTML标签所设置的CSS属性,这样就可以改变标签的样式。用JavaScript修改标签的样式主要有两种做法:一是用另一个CSS样式表代替标签现在CSS样式表,二是直接修改标签的CSS样式表中的属性。用JS修改标签的 class 属性值:class 属性是在标
转载
2023-10-27 16:44:12
89阅读
本文实例讲述了js实现class样式的修改、添加及删除的方法。分享给大家供大家参考。具体分析如下:比较常见的js前端功能,通过修改标签的className实现相应的功能。具体代码如下:<table>
<tbody>
<tr>
<td>js实现class的样式的修改、添加、删除</td>
<td>
<a e_value=
转载
2023-06-08 01:14:54
271阅读
JavaScript获取class属性值的描述
在Web开发过程中,JavaScript作为一种强大的脚本语言,被广泛应用于网页的交互设计。许多开发者会遇到需要获取元素的class属性值的问题。这个问题看似简单,但在处理复杂页面时,获取class属性值的方式可能影响网页性能和用户体验。
问题背景
在日常开发中,我们常常需要根据不同的业务需求来获取网页元素的class属性,进而进行样式的修改或
在JavaScript中,创建一个class并定义static属性是一项非常有用的功能,它允许你在不实例化类的情况下直接访问类的属性。这种功能常用于存储常量、类级别的配置等。在这篇文章中,我们将详细探讨如何使用JavaScript创建class和static属性,从环境准备到代码示例,以确保读者可以顺利实现这一功能。
### 环境准备
要开始我们的旅程,首先我们需要确保我们的开发环境已经准备好
# 教你如何使用 JavaScript 更改class属性值
在现代Web开发过程中,JavaScript作为一种强大的脚本语言,环绕着DOM(文档对象模型)操作。这篇文章将教你如何使用JavaScript来更改HTML元素的class属性值,从而改变元素的样式和行为。这对于刚入行的小白来说是一个很重要的技能。
## 一、整体流程
我们要实现的目标是通过JavaScript来更改一个HTML
一下分别解释 构造变量、构造属性、原形属性和静态属性。1 function car(param1,param2){
2 var varProperty="this is a var Property";
3 this.constructProperty="this is a construct Property";
4 }
6 car.prototype.prototypeProp
转载
2023-09-24 19:58:24
334阅读
前言:有的日期控件可以输入日期,有的不可以手动输入,对于不可以输入的日历控件,需要先用 js 去掉 readonly 属性,然后直接输入日期文本内容1、日历控件,以12306为例 2、手动去掉readonly,双击readonly,删除掉,出发日期中就可以手动输入内容了,如下图: 3、js去掉readonly、再输入日期用 js 去掉元素属性基本思路:先
转载
2023-06-08 01:15:40
330阅读
# JavaScript Class 设置单一属性
随着JavaScript的广泛使用,类(Class)这一概念也逐渐成为开发者们的关注焦点。使用类,我们可以以更优雅的方式定义对象和其行为。本文将讲解如何使用JavaScript类来设置单一属性,并提供一些代码示例,帮助大家深入理解这一概念。此外,我们将通过一些视觉工具,如甘特图和关系图,来展示这一过程中的不同方面。
## JavaScript
原创
2024-10-21 06:22:08
70阅读
# JavaScript设置元素的class属性
## 概述
在JavaScript中,我们可以使用`classList`属性来操作元素的class属性。`classList`是一个DOMTokenList对象,它提供了一系列方法来添加、移除、切换和检查元素的class。
本文将介绍如何使用JavaScript设置元素的class属性,并提供一个简单的步骤和示例代码。
## 流程
下面是
原创
2023-11-24 05:46:27
202阅读
## Javascript 修改某个class的某个属性
### 概述
在Javascript中,我们可以通过修改某个元素的class的属性来改变其样式。本文将介绍如何使用Javascript实现这一功能。首先,我们将展示整个过程的流程图,然后逐步介绍每一步需要做的事情。
### 流程图
```mermaid
flowchart TD
Start(开始)
Step1(选择目标元
原创
2023-11-23 04:25:09
1753阅读
在Web开发中,经常需要通过JavaScript来动态修改元素的样式,尤其是类名(class)。在这篇文章中,我们将探讨如何使用JavaScript设置指定ID的CLASS属性,包括各种技巧和细节,让我们轻松应对这一问题!
### 背景定位
在开发一个动态内容管理系统时,我们发现,用户需要通过点击按钮来显示与隐藏特定内容区域。而这依赖于对某个特定ID的元素类名的动态修改。这个功能对用户体验有
# JavaScript使用class定义对象的属性
作为一名经验丰富的开发者,很高兴能够教给你如何使用JavaScript的class来定义对象的属性。在本文中,我将为你提供一个步骤表格,并详细介绍每一步需要做的事情以及需要使用的代码。
## 步骤表格
下面是使用class定义对象属性的步骤表格: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 创建一个class |
原创
2023-12-09 07:10:48
135阅读
一、对象1.对象基本使用对象是JS中的一种复合数据类型,它相当于一个容器,在对象中可以存储各种不同类型的数据而基本数据类型(原始值)只能存储一些简单的数据,如:语法:
原始创建对象:
let obj = new Object()
向对象中添加属性
对象.属性名 = 属性值
obj.name = 'taotao'
读取对象中的属性
对象.属性名
obj.nam
转载
2023-07-06 22:19:13
189阅读